What is the main purpose of a blog? How can I post my article on my blog?
1 answer
2024-09-15 05:55
The main purpose of a blog was to allow readers to share and explore the author's professional knowledge, experience, and insights. Blogs could help authors build their professional reputation, increase their popularity and recognition, and at the same time, bring them business opportunities and sources of income. To post your article on the blog, you can follow these steps: 1 Choose a suitable platform for your blog such as WordPress, Blogger, Netlify, etc. 2. Sign up for an account and log in to the blog platform to create a blog and set up the relevant theme and content structure. 3. Write and publish articles to ensure that they conform to the standards of the blog platform and submit them for review. 4. The SEO of the optimized blog includes keyword research, title optimization, content optimization, etc. to improve the ranking of the blog in the search engine. 5. Interact with readers, reply to comments, and leave messages to establish good social relationships. 6. Follow and participate in the blog community and interact with other authors and readers to increase influence and popularity. Hopefully, these steps will help you post your article on your blog and gain more readers and attention.
